Understanding Hip Cryotherapy

Cryotherapy, or the application of cold, works by reducing the temperature of the skin and underlying tissues. This biological reaction triggers a cascade of beneficial effects that are particularly useful for hip injuries. When the area is cooled, blood vessels constrict, which slows down circulation and minimizes the buildup of inflammatory fluids that cause swelling. This process creates an environment less conducive to pain and further tissue damage, allowing the body to begin the healing process from a more stable baseline.

Advantages of a Machine Over Traditional Methods

While ice packs are a common go-to, they present several practical challenges. A cold therapy machine for the hip is designed to overcome these limitations through engineering and technology. These systems utilize a closed-loop mechanism where water is cooled and circulated through a specialized pad that contours to the hip. This method maintains a constant temperature, ensuring the therapeutic effect does not diminish as the ice melts. The result is a more efficient treatment that requires less frequent application and allows for greater patient compliance.

Consistent Temperature Control: Maintains optimal therapeutic cold without fluctuations.

Targeted Contouring: Pads are designed to fit the natural curves of the hip and thigh.

Hands-Free Operation: Patients can move around or rest comfortably without holding an ice pack.

Reduced Mess: Eliminates the dripping water and condensation associated with ice bags.

Enhanced Safety: Prevents direct contact with ice that can cause tissue damage.

Integrating Therapy into Your Rehabilitation Routine

To maximize the benefits of a cold therapy machine, understanding the proper application schedule is vital. Treatment duration and frequency should always be determined in consultation with a healthcare provider. Generally, sessions last between 15 to 20 minutes, applied several times a day during the initial recovery phase. It is crucial to avoid applying the machine while sleeping to prevent skin irritation or nerve compression. Adhering to a structured routine ensures that the hip receives the necessary therapeutic support at the precise times it is most needed for recovery.

Selecting the appropriate device involves evaluating specific lifestyle and medical requirements. Some units are designed for clinical use with advanced digital controls, while others are streamlined for home use with user-friendly interfaces. When comparing options, consider the noise level of the unit, the portability of the pump, and the size of the reservoir for treatment duration.
